Net Worth Breakdown

True, PUBG itself is not a company or anything like that, and that’s the reason we can’t specifically tell you a game’s net worth, but when searching for it, people are usually looking for the net worth of the company that made this game. So, if we assume that’s the case, then as of 19 March 2026, Krafton was estimated to be worth about 10.45 trillion KRW, and another estimate from February 2026 put that figure at roughly $7.26 billion. And to add more to that, well, in fact, Krafton announced record revenues of KRW 3.3266 trillion and operating profit of KRW 1.0544 trillion in 2025. In general, most of the value really comes from the PUBG franchise.

Income Sources Explained

True, and there is no denying in the fact that the​‍​‌‍​‍‌​‍​‌‍​‍‌ absolute majority of Krafton’s revenue supply is PUBG games like PUBG: Battlegrounds, PUBG Mobile, and Battlegrounds Mobile India. Talking about more income streams, see, mainly, this revenue is earned through in-game purchases like skins, battle passes, and other live-service items. Also, PUBG for PC and console has already sold over 75 million copies. The total PUBG franchise globally had also reached about $13 billion in total revenue by Q3 2022.

Total Assets & Investments

Assets? In the gaming industry? Well, no doubt, the game itself had to be the biggest asset of the company that made this game, and in the case of Krafton, no doubt, PUBG is the intellectual property of theirs, a development unit, PUBG Studios, alongside several game versions like PUBG Mobile, BGMI, and New State Mobile. Besides PUBG, Krafton also owns and invests in a number of game studios like Unknown Worlds Entertainment, 5minlab, Neon Giant, Tango Gameworks, and Eleventh Hour Games. These contribute the most to value long-term besides just PUBG. On the investment side, Krafton participated in the $30 million Blue Ocean Games fund in 2025.
